Up front we talk Valentine's, Hourly Comics Day, self-promotion, and more. After that we talk about two very different comics that are related to the impending/ongoing ecological collapse we're currently a part of—the five minutes into the future, Google Brand Dystopia of Ines Estrada's Alienation (Fantagraphics); and the far-flung, epochal timeline extrapolations of Protector #1 (Image) by Simon Roy, Daniel Bensen, Artyom Trakhanov, Jason Wordie, and Hassan Otsmane-Elhaou.
Process Party is a podcast about comic books as an art form, industry, and vocation—from the perspective of two working cartoonists.
